Two significant places on the mainland of Southeast Asia that later converted to Buddhism are Thailand and Myanmar. Thailand, originally influenced by animism and Hinduism, saw the adoption of Theravada Buddhism around the 13th century, which became the dominant religion. Similarly, Myanmar, which had a diverse religious landscape including indigenous beliefs and Hinduism, embraced Theravada Buddhism in the 11th century, profoundly shaping its culture and society. Both countries continue to be central to the practice and spread of Buddhism in the region today.

Buddhism is the religion commonly practiced throughout Central and Southeast Asia, as well as in countries like China, Japan, Korea, and some places in the West. It originated in India and spread widely across these regions, leading to various schools and traditions, such as Theravada, Mahayana, and Vajrayana. In addition to its spiritual teachings, Buddhism has significantly influenced culture, art, and philosophy in these areas.
